What is a DXF file?

DXF stands for Drawing Exchange Format and was created by Autodesk to facilitate data interoperability between AutoCAD and other software. Unlike DWG, DXF is an open format, often used to exchange design data between different CAD tools.

DXF files can store 2D and 3D data and are commonly used in CNC machining, laser cutting, and vector design. Their plain text structure makes them easier to interpret but can result in larger file sizes compared to binary formats.

How to open DXF files

DXF files can be opened with almost any CAD software, including AutoCAD, LibreCAD, SolidWorks, and CorelDRAW. Many vector editors and laser cutting tools also support DXF.

Key facts about DXF

  • Full name: Drawing Exchange Format
  • Extension: .dxf
  • MIME type: application/dxf
  • Developed by: Autodesk
  • Initial release: 1982

What is a OBJ file?

OBJ is a widely used 3D model format developed by Wavefront Technologies. It stores geometry data such as vertex positions, UV coordinates, normals, and polygonal faces in a plain-text format.

OBJ is supported by virtually every 3D software application and is commonly used for exchanging models between different programs. It may be accompanied by an MTL file containing material definitions.

How to open OBJ files

OBJ files can be opened in nearly any 3D modeling software, including Blender, Maya, 3ds Max, and SketchUp. They are ideal for model exchange across different platforms.

Key facts about OBJ

  • Full name: Wavefront Object
  • Extension: .obj
  • MIME type: text/plain
  • Developed by: Wavefront Technologies
  • Initial release: 1989
